The success of modern awareness campaigns hinges on a simple psychological principle: people connect with people. While statistics illustrate the scale of a problem, stories illustrate its reality. This is the logic behind the "seeing is believing" approach championed by the Polio Survivors Association in Sokoto State, Nigeria. Here, a group of 282 polio survivors walks the same streets where they once faced stigma for their disabilities. By showing their physical scars and sharing their histories of social exclusion, they directly challenge vaccine hesitancy. “We want to help overcome vaccine hesitancy and increase vaccine uptake within our communities,” says Bello Dikko, Chair of the Association. For families who have heard years of radio jingles, the sight of a neighbor in a wheelchair is an unignorable call to action.
